A Multivariate measure of lactation persistency for dairy sheep

abstract:
The persistency of lactation,i.e. the ability of animals to maintain a rconstant level of production after the lactation peak, represents an interesting trait for animal breeding strategies,
allowing for the increase of profitability of animal husbandry via the reduction of production costs.
Dairy cattle with flatter curves show a higher reproductive efficiency, a better metabolic status and have their nutritional requirements more constantly spread throughout lactation, allowing for the use of cheaper feeds (Dekkerset al., 1998; Solkner and Fucks, 1987). Also in dairy sheep the persistency could represent an interesting trait for breeding purposes. A main problem for the introduction of this trait in an aggregate genotype is represented by the difficulty in finding an objective measure: several measurements of lactation persistency have been proposed but none of them is widely accepted (Gengler,
1996). Recently a new index of the persistency based on multivariate Factor analysis, has been proposed for dairy cattle (Macciottaet al., 2002). Aim of the present work is to check the suitability of this index to discriminate lactation curves with different persistency and to analyse the effect of some environmental factor on this trait.
